Details
A vulnerability was found in Microsoft Windows Media Player 11.0.5721.5145 (Operating System). It has been classified as critical. This affects an unknown code block of the component SND File Handler.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a memory corruption vulnerability. CWE is classifying the issue as CWE-119. The product performs operations on a memory buffer, but it can read from or write to a memory location that is outside of the intended boundary of the buffer. This is going to have an imp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ability.
The bug was discovered 03/24/2013. The weakness was shared 03/24/2013 by Dan Fosco as Windows Media Player v. 11.0.5721.5145 .snd Memory Corruption as not defined advisory (Website). It is possible to read the advisory at dfcode.org. The vendor was not involved in the public release. The exploitability is told to be difficult. Technical details are unknown but a public exploit is available.
A public exploit has been developed by Dan Fosco and been published immediately after the advisory. The exploit is shared for download at dfcode.org. It is declared as proof-of-concept. We expect the 0-day to have been worth approximately $100k and more.
There is no information about possible countermeasures known. It may be suggested to replace the affected object with an alternative product.
